Kaieteur News- Dem boys does know when money and hamper sharing. All of dem people does come out of dem house like fine ants and either sit down under big tent or line up fuh collect dem small freck or hamper.
If de guvment decide fuh share out a lil G$15,000 at de Umana Yana, de line gan be from there to Suriname.
But if yuh tell dem same people dem must come out and tell dem politician and oil companies how dem must share out $1M per family, dem gan ask yuh if yuh is a PPP or PNC.
Dat is how we does roll in Guyana. We sitting down and listening to dem politicians talk nonsense fuh hours just so dat we can collect a lil small change or hamper. But when it comes to fighting fuh we fair share of we wealth, de people nah even coming out to dem public consultation.
Last Friday dem bin gat a public meeting on de gas-to-shore project. Only a handful of dem people tun up. A small group bin protest outside. God Bless dem! At least dem fighting fuh we wealth. But what happen to all dem wah prefer fuh line up fuh two jill but nah want stand up fuh de millions wah dem oil company robbing dem.
Dem boys remember also how dem nurses bin protest over some lil $5,000 risk allowance. But if dem fight fuh we fair share of we oil wealth, dem bin nah gat to protest anymore. Dem salary would double.
One of dem union want to know when public servants’ salary gan increase. Dem want negotiations. Dem boys tell dem dat de increase gan pay Christmas time, as usual. And dem workers prefer it dat way.
But dem unions nah call pon dem politicians fuh negotiate a new oil agreement.
Talk half and wait fuh yuh five percent increase at Christmas!
